Ridge Holland, the powerhouse from Yorkshire, has officially hit the reset button on his NXT run with a surprising new identity. At a recent WWE NXT live event in Tampa, Florida, Holland unveiled his completely revamped character, debuting under the unique moniker "The Steam Pig." This transformation marks a significant shift for the former NXT Tag Team Champion, who has been off televised programming since May.
Holland's reintroduction was complete with a fresh look, featuring new ring gear, a distinctive logo, and a headband, all designed to embody his new persona. This bold change signals a potential turning point for Holland, who has seen various shifts between heel and babyface roles during his time in NXT.

The live event in Tampa served as the proving ground for "The Steam Pig," a common practice for WWE to test new gimmicks and characters before potentially bringing them to a wider audience on NXT television. In his first outing with the new gimmick, Holland secured a victory over Tate Wilder, suggesting a strong start to this new chapter.
